All the pieces here are part of the 'Divine Feminine' exhibition which was held at Macclesfield Library from 27th October to 8th November.
This exhibition was not only a development in my art but was in aid of Macmillan Cancer care in honour of my recently departed Grandfather, Mr. J. M. Patterson.


Thoughts and Inspiration for this collection

The Divine Feminine collection was started in May 2002 with the painting of 'Artemis'. I had not at that time decided where my art would lead. It was a gut feeling. A somewhat confident desire to move in a particular direction. I have ever believed that to be set within restricting criteria from the outset does any favours. The combination of quality materials, artistic knowledge and engagement with the subject, are as I believe, the key to 'good' art. Art in my mind, is about putting a part of yourself on canvas. This particular area allows me to do this.
If the Greek myths are considered as a religion, then the art applies to everyone. They may not be part of your belief system but, in everyday situations we are surrounded by varying beliefs as we are surrounded by Art itself. In one sense it could be said that religion and Art need one another. Religion needing Art for representation; Art needing religion for its history.
I have attempted to bring about the combination of need, but also give a more contemporary feel to 'Religious' painting.

Claire Patterson November 2003
